Output 2e38f54aa175a6c8473cb06eb90ca2964599d2c5bfeeca3b7abbf5dc0ab1a9e2:1

value
2987924
script pubkey
OP_0 OP_PUSHBYTES_20 09355e8c8fc1fb2ebbaefbbe3d3f2de433285cef
address
bc1qpy64ary0c8ajawawlwlr60edusejsh803853vx
transaction
2e38f54aa175a6c8473cb06eb90ca2964599d2c5bfeeca3b7abbf5dc0ab1a9e2
confirmations
107367
spent
true